Profitability Indices

Profitability indices are financial tools used to evaluate the efficiency of an investment or to compare the efficiency of multiple projects by calculating the ratio of the present value of future cash flows to the initial investment.

Terminal Value

The value of a business or project beyond the forecast period when future cash flows can be estimated.
